随着科技的飞速发展,移动应用和系统已经成为我们生活中不可或缺的一部分。从简单的通讯工具到复杂的商业应用,移动技术的演进已经深刻地改变了我们的生活方式和社会结构。本文将深入探讨移动应用开发和移动操作系统的技术演进,以及它们如何塑造我们的未来。
首先,我们来看看移动应用开发的技术演进。早期的移动应用主要是基于原生开发,如Android的Java和iOS的Objective-C。然而,随着技术的发展,跨平台开发框架如React Native和Flutter的出现,使得开发者可以使用同一套代码来开发多个平台的应用,大大提高了开发效率。此外,云计算和人工智能的融合也为移动应用开发带来了新的可能性。例如,通过云端的AI服务,移动应用可以实现更强大的功能,如语音识别、图像识别等。
接下来,我们来看看移动操作系统的技术演进。作为移动设备的“大脑”,操作系统的性能和稳定性直接影响到用户体验。从最初的Symbian和BlackBerry OS,到现在的Android和iOS,移动操作系统已经经历了多次重大的更新和改进。例如,Android系统从最初的1.0版本发展到现在的11.0版本,不仅在性能上有了显著的提升,而且在安全性和隐私保护方面也做了大量的优化。同样,iOS系统也在不断地进行创新,如引入了更强大的Siri语音助手和更智能的Face ID面部识别技术。
然而,尽管移动应用和系统已经取得了巨大的进步,但我们仍面临着一些挑战。例如,随着移动设备的普及,如何保护用户的隐私和数据安全成为了一个重要的问题。此外,随着5G网络的推广,如何充分利用其高速和低延迟的特性来开发新的应用和服务也是一个值得探讨的问题。
总的来说,移动应用和系统的技术演进是一个持续的过程,它需要我们不断地学习和探索。只有这样,我们才能更好地利用这些技术来改善我们的生活,推动社会的进步。在未来,我相信我们会看到更多创新的移动应用和系统,它们将为我们的生活带来更多的便利和乐趣。